G20 leaders, opposite to expectations, reached a consensus on a joint declaration, however softened the language on the battle in Ukraine, regardless of variations between the West and Russia. Kiev has already expressed its dissatisfaction with the G20 communique.

Towards all gloomy forecasts, G20 leaders managed to supply a consensus assertion on the outcomes of the primary day of the assembly, even supposing deep variations have been demonstrated on account of an unclear place on the battle in Ukraine, consultants say.

As Al Jazeera notes, within the run-up to Saturday’s G20 summit, and certainly for a lot of the day, the query on everybody’s thoughts was whether or not India, as chair of the G20, would be capable to produce a consensus doc, given the rift between Russia and the West over the continued battle in Ukraine and the truth that Chinese language President Xi Jinping missed the summit.

However in a serious diplomatic breakthrough, Indian Prime Minister Narendra Modi introduced on Saturday that world leaders had agreed to a joint declaration.

It’s the most outstanding achievement in a divided world.” Ashok Kanta, former secretary of India’s Ministry of Exterior Affairs, the place he oversaw relations with 65 international locations, advised Al Jazeera. “It’s wonderful that the G20 Leaders’ Declaration for 2023 was capable of be finalized on the primary day of the summit itself, disproving all doubts and fears.”

As CNN notes, leaders gathered in New Delhi for the annual G20 summit have been capable of agree on a joint assertion outlining shared views on local weather change and financial growth, however confirmed division throughout the group by refraining from direct condemnation of Russian actions in Ukraine.

Diplomats labored furiously to draft a closing joint assertion forward of the summit, however confronted difficulties in formulating the language to explain the battle in Ukraine. The ensuing compromise assertion was a serious reversal for the assembly’s host, Indian Prime Minister Narendra Modi, however nonetheless mirrored a a lot softer place than america and its Western allies have taken individually, CNN stories.

Moscow welcomed the declaration, saying it was “balanced”, however Ukraine’s international ministry took a dismal view of the ultimate assertion, including that the communique “nothing to be happy with”. The consultant of the Kyiv International Ministry, Oleg Nikolenko, criticized this assertion: “It’s apparent that the participation of the Ukrainian facet would enable the contributors to raised perceive the state of affairs. The precept of “nothing for Ukraine with out Ukraine” stays key as earlier than.

Apparently, the declaration acquired excessive reward from america. US Nationwide Safety Adviser Jake Sullivan referred to as the assertion from New Delhi “an vital milestone for India’s chairmanship and a vote of confidence that the G20 can come collectively to sort out a lot of urgent points”.

In accordance with him, from an American perspective, the communique “does an excellent job of upholding the precept that states can’t use pressure to accumulate territory.” Nevertheless, the language differed from final yr’s G20 assertion, which stated that “majority of members strongly condemn” the battle in Ukraine, CNN acknowledged.

US President Joe Biden, throughout his two-day keep in India for the summit, hoped to persuade the world’s largest economies to rally round Ukraine. However as CNN notes, whereas Biden has loved nice success at different summits, persuading his fellow leaders to extend army help for Ukraine and tighten sanctions towards Russia, many international locations, significantly within the World South, have been much less satisfied by stress from Washington – They’re skeptical of the billions of {dollars} in Western assist pouring into Ukraine and search a extra balanced relationship with Moscow.

New Delhi has been strolling a diplomatic tightrope between the West and its conventional protection ally Russia over the battle in Ukraine and has resisted Western makes an attempt to sentence Russia, Al Jazeera famous.

Hari Seshasai, a visiting fellow on the Observer Analysis Basis, a New Delhi-based suppose tank, stated the reference to the Ukraine battle was “rather more impartial” than the G20 leaders’ Bali declaration as a result of the New Delhi didn’t point out Russia within the context of the battle in Ukraine.

As an alternative, the ultimate assertion refers back to the language utilized in UN our bodies: “all states should chorus from the risk or use of pressure for the aim of buying territory inconsistent with the territorial integrity, sovereignty, or political independence of any state.”

Seshasai, who’s an professional on Asia and Latin America, added that the assertion additionally made it clear that the G20 “isn’t a platform to handle geopolitical points and safety points” and that it’s primarily an financial platform. “This weakens the geopolitical significance that New Delhi has thus far hooked up to the group,” he added.

However, as Al Jazeera notes, there are different geopolitical victories. An vital occasion was the entry of the African Union into the G-20 as a full member. “India has finished a very, actually good job of creating this summit rather more inclusive than earlier conferences,” stated Vincent Mugwenya, South Africa’s presidential spokesman, chatting with media on the summit.

The admission of the African Union to the G-20 “alerts a really optimistic step in the direction of reforms of the sort we have now all the time advocated in relation to the reform of the UN Safety Council, the reform of the assorted international multilateral monetary establishments.”he stated .

Local weather has turn into one other space of ​​focus for the G20. Whereas there was no new language on the earlier summit in Bali on phasing out coal, the New Delhi declaration introduced the creation of a inexperienced hydrogen innovation hub, tripling the usage of renewable power by 2030, the creation of a worldwide biofuels alliance and alter within the language of funding from billions to trillions.

It was a “vital part” that made the New Delhi Declaration a “historic second,” stated Arunaba Ghosh, govt director of the Council on Vitality, Atmosphere and Water, a local weather suppose tank in New Delhi. He stated the occasions come at a time when many components of the world are reeling from climate-related disasters.
